Job description

At Aledade, we’re looking for a Clinical Risk Educator who is passionate about enhancing clinical documentation practices and fostering a culture of learning and improvement. In this role, you’ll develop and deliver educational content aimed at improving the accuracy and completeness of clinical documentation for a wide range of audiences, including clinicians, billers, coders, and both clinical and non-clinical staff at Aledade.

As a Clinical Risk Educator, you’ll utilize data trends from CDI outcomes to pinpoint learning opportunities for clinical teams, collaborating closely with colleagues and leadership to design educational materials that align with regulatory compliance and value-based care principles. Your expertise in clinical documentation, combined with your dedication to promoting high-quality and compliant practices, will have a meaningful impact on how our teams deliver exceptional care.

If you're someone who thrives in an educational role, values collaboration, and is committed to improving documentation practices in a value-based care environment, we encourage you to apply.

Candidates should be comfortable working remotely/work from home anywhere within the US.


Primary Duties:
  • Conduct educational sessions for Aledade ACO member practices and their key staff on clinical documentation and risk concepts, delivered either in person or virtually.
  • Serve as an individual contributor on the Risk Education team, collaborating with team members to develop and update educational materials related to clinical documentation, coding and billing for both internal and external audiences. Conduct ongoing annual reviews of repository content to ensure alignment with CMS regulatory updates.
  • Analyze clinical process measures and outcome data, informed by CDI chart reviews, market performance, and field team input, to identify knowledge gaps and opportunities. Address and clarify missing, unclear, conflicting, or non-compliant information captured by the CDIS, providing clear explanations and guidance to clinicians.
  • Research, investigate and remain up to date on both clinical and coding guidelines as they relate to clinician documentation improvement.
  • Serve as a resource for appropriate clinical documentation and coding practices for assigned Regional Market.
Minimum Qualifications:
  • Bachelor’s degree in a healthcare related field or equivalent work experience required
  • 5+ years of clinical experience
  • Current medical coding certification such as Certified Professional Coder (CPC), Certified Coding Specialist - Physician-based (CCS-P), Certified Risk Adjustment Coder (CRC), Certified Clinical Documentation Specialist (CCDS), Certified Documentation Expert Outpatient (CDEO), Certified Clinical Documentation Specialist-Outpatient (CCDS-O), etc. through AAPC, ACDIS, or AHIMA
  • 2+ years of clinical documentation improvement experience
  • Extensive knowledge of ICD-10-CM, HCPCS and CPT coding, medical terminology, human anatomy and physiology, clinical indicators associated with disease processes and pharmacology is required
  • Subject matter expertise on the CMS HCC Risk Adjustment program, methodology, and impact to value-based contracts
  • Comfortable presenting to large and small groups in person and in virtual format (Google Meet, Zoom, etc.)
  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ively
  • Flexible and able to multi-task and prioritize work load on a daily basis
  • Availability for market-specific events, including the execution of 1-2 Saturday events per year in select markets
  • Flexibility to work occasional evening hours, with the potential for 1-2 evenings per month on a national scale
Preferred KSA's:
  • Active nursing credential as Registered Nurse (RN),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N), or international medical graduate (IMG)
  • Background in working directly with providers in an outpatient setting
  • Experience developing and delivering clinical education and training via Google Slides or Powerpoint presentations
  • Ability to use insights from clinical and quality data to address opportunities for improvement
  • Advanced knowledge of Medicare billing and coding regulations, along with a deep understanding of CMS compliance standards and guidelines
  • General understanding of the billing requirements and reimbursement structures for FQHCs/RHCs
  • Willingness to travel as needed to Aledade’s headquarters or markets

Who We Are:

Aledade, a public benefit corporation, exists to empower the most transformational part of our health care landscape - independent primary care. We were founded in 2014, and since then, we've become the largest network of independent primary care in the country - helping practices, health centers and clinics deliver better care to their patients and thrive in value-based care. Additionally, by creating value-based contracts across a wide variety of health plans, we aim to flip the script on the traditional fee-for-service model. Our work strengthens continuity of care, aligns incentives and ensures primary care physicians are paid for what they do best - keeping patients healthy.
